Founded MarketOutsider.com with one other business partner. MarketOutsider is a company dedicated to extracting actionable, meaningful data hidden inside plain text published to the Internet. We've built a number of proprietary algorithms to extract this information and make thousands of distinct articles something a person can consume in seconds -- whether they are looking for trends throughout the entire set, or just a relevant piece of information.
We're using this data to create a new generation of search and research tools with a focus in the financial sector.

The Search and Content is the core Search Technology team at Whitepages.com, INC, a leader in the online people-search industry. My responsibilities as a member of that team include maintaining and extending the search engine and database storage system that drives the entire company. The engine is comprised of tens of thousands of lines of advanced Object-Oriented Perl, and uses a variety of database engines for content storage and delivery.

The SCHARP organization at the Fred Hutchinson Cancer Research Center focuses on HIV/AIDS prevention trials. I was in a core position supporting the statisticians and other programmers in the group by developing and maintaining tools and databases for them. My main project was a safety reporting system that effectively did real-time monitoring of thousands of trial participants for safety in a variety of parameters. This was a highly critical system, written in Object-Oriented Perl, heavily relying on a PostgreSQL database with numerous stored procedures. I designed and built the system from the ground-up. I eventually presented a piece of this work at the DataFax Users Group conference in 2006.
Additionally I was involved in a variety of other key projects in the group, and was frequently involved in working with industry standards such as MedDRA, CDISC, and other controlled vocabulary systems.

Worked with a partner to create an automated play-testing system for the collectible game Zypods. We created a web-based system that would pit various AI opponents against each other with different components and store batch history in a MySQL database. I was primarily responsible for the AI and statistics engines, written in Object-Oriented Perl.

The Heimfeld Research Lab at the Fred Hutchinson Cancer Research Center focuses on supplying hematapoietic stem cells to researchers nationwide. This enabled me to become very knowledgeable in various immunology procedures such as Flow Cytometry and Magnetic Cell Separation. We were one of, if not the highest throughput lab for cell separation in the Nation, and thus became experts at it.
As the position progressed, I was able to apply more of my programming skills to the lab to build tools to enable us to more efficiently serve our purpose. These included Perl systems to aid in analysis and cataloging of flow cytometry specimens, databases to store the information to provide to other researchers, and machine interfaces to automatically download and parse information from blood analyzers.
